visual stdio不同版本的编译器,使用的ELF文件格式的区别
时间: 2024-05-21 10:14:41 浏览: 8
Visual Studio是微软公司的开发工具,其不同版本使用的编译器也不同。在Windows下,编译器通常使用PE文件格式,而不是ELF文件格式。ELF文件格式通常在类Unix系统中使用。
因此,如果你想在Windows下使用ELF文件格式,你需要使用特定的工具或跨平台编译器。例如,MinGW是一个在Windows平台下使用的开源跨平台编译器,它可以将C/C++代码编译成ELF文件格式。
不同的ELF文件格式版本可能有一些微小的差异,例如头文件和段类型。这些差异可能会影响ELF文件的可移植性,因此,在不同的平台和编译器之间移植ELF文件时,需要特别注意这些差异。
相关问题
如何使用 visual stdio installer 同时按照两个不同的版本
您可以使用 Visual Studio Installer 中的“添加组件”选项来同时安装两个不同的版本。首先,选择您要安装的 Visual Studio 版本,并打开 Visual Studio Installer。接下来,选择“修改”或“添加组件”选项,然后选择您要安装的组件。您可以选择在同一台计算机上安装多个 Visual Studio 版本,只需按照这些步骤为每个版本安装所需的组件。请注意,安装多个版本可能会占用大量磁盘空间,因此请确保您的计算机具有足够的可用存储空间。
visual stdio code使用技巧
Visual Studio Code 是一款功能强大且广受欢迎的代码编辑器,下面是一些使用技巧:
1. 快捷键:熟悉常用的快捷键可以提高你的工作效率。例如,Ctrl + ` 可以打开集成终端,Ctrl + P 可以快速打开文件,Ctrl + F 可以进行文本查找等。
2. 代码片段:Visual Studio Code 支持自定义代码片段,可以通过输入特定的触发词来插入预定义的代码块。你可以在 "文件" -> "首选项" -> "用户片段" 中添加自己的代码片段。
3. 智能感知:Visual Studio Code 提供了强大的智能感知功能,可以根据你的编程语言自动补全代码、显示函数签名等。你可以通过安装相应的插件来获得更好的智能感知体验。
4. 版本控制:Visual Studio Code 内置了 Git 功能,可以方便地进行代码版本控制。你可以使用 Git 相关的命令来进行代码提交、拉取、推送等操作。
5. 扩展插件:Visual Studio Code 的扩展生态系统非常丰富,你可以根据自己的需要安装各种插件来增强编辑器的功能。例如,有一些插件可以帮助你格式化代码、调试程序、优化性能等。
6. 主题和配色:Visual Studio Code 支持自定义主题和配色方案,你可以根据个人喜好进行设置。你可以在 "文件" -> "首选项" -> "颜色主题" 中选择不同的主题。
希望以上技巧对你有所帮助!如果你对特定功能有更深入的问题,欢迎继续提问。